Guesthouse Review: Villa Globus, Mostar – Bosnia and Herzegovina

September 29, 2021 By James Clark

Guest House Review: Villa Globus, Mostar - Bosnia and Herzegovina

Hotel Name: Apartment&Rooms Villa Globus Mostar.
Address: Drage Palavestre 6, Mostar, Bosnia and Herzegovina.

I stayed at Apartment&Rooms Villa Globus Mostar in Mostar, Bosnia and Herzegovina. I booked online at the rate of €15.30 per night, and I booked it for its price and location in Mostar.

The Villa Globus is about halfway between the train/bus station and the old town (where the famous old bridge is). I didn’t know anything about Mostar, so this turned out to be a good guess in terms of location. I prefer not to stay in old town areas which have cobbled streets and a high proportion of tourists.

The guest house is off the main street that leads from the station, and there is a big mural on the wall of the street entrance.

The Villa Globus is in a house on a quiet street, and the family that runs it live next to it.

After a friendly check-in, I was shown to my room. The guesthouse had a good travellers vibe, with maps on the wall and notes from around the world. It felt like a good backpackers place.

I got a double room with a private bathroom. The bed was comfortable and the room was spacious. I had a window view of a big church on the hill behind the town.

There is free wifi here, and I had a good connection in my room.

There was a copy of the NATO handbook by my bed; a subtle reminder of the troubles this city has seen.

The bathroom was in clean and orderly condition.

There is a shared kitchen at the guest house if you wish to self-cater.

Mostar is a small city so it is easy to walk anywhere here, and this was within easy reach of the old town area.

Overall this was a great place to stay in Mostar. I enjoyed the feeling of being in a backpacker-friendly guesthouse, and it was great value for a room with a private bathroom.
